Mongo-express |找到 mongodb-query-parser 包的补丁文件

问题描述 投票:0回答:2

我正在尝试消除以下错误消息。

patch-package 6.2.2
Applying patches...
Error: Patch file found for package mongodb-query-parser which is not present at node_modules/mongodb-query-parser

当我尝试安装 mongo-express 时出现此消息。在本地,这没有问题,因为

npm install
在出现错误消息后继续前进。

但是当我尝试在 gitlab-pipeline 上运行它时,它退出了作业。

有什么解决办法吗?

gitlab-ci npm-install mongo-express
2个回答
0
投票

临时快速修复方法是安装 mongo-express,无需 postinstall。

npm install mongo-express --ignore-scripts && npm install

这样补丁包就不会被调用,至少 CI 不会被破坏。但我不确定这有多不安全......

希望尽快修复!我打开了一个问题
干杯


0
投票
npm install -g [email protected]

全局安装并从 package.json 中删除 mongo-express。

© www.soinside.com 2019 - 2024. All rights reserved.